The Importance of Sound Profile in Coding

In the modern landscape of software development, the environment in which coders work can significantly influence productivity and comfort. Two critical aspects of this environment are the sound profile and the typing experience. Understanding and optimizing these factors can lead to more efficient workflows and a better overall coding experience.

The Importance of Sound Profile in Coding

The sound environment plays a vital role in concentration and mental clarity. Different sounds can either enhance focus or cause distraction. For many developers, background noise such as white noise, instrumental music, or ambient sounds helps maintain concentration during long coding sessions.

Types of Sound Profiles

  • White Noise: Consistent sound that masks other distractions.
  • Instrumental Music: Music without lyrics to prevent interference with reading and writing code.
  • Ambient Sounds: Nature sounds like rain, ocean waves, or forest sounds.
  • Silence: Some prefer complete silence for maximum focus.

Optimizing Your Sound Environment

To create an ideal sound profile, consider using noise-canceling headphones or speakers. Experiment with different sound types to see which enhances your focus. Setting specific times for listening to background sounds can also help condition your brain to associate certain sounds with productive work.

The Role of Typing Experience in Coding Efficiency

Typing is the primary means of interaction with code. A comfortable and responsive typing experience reduces fatigue and increases speed. The choice of keyboard, key switches, and layout can significantly impact a developer’s workflow.

Key Factors in Typing Comfort

  • Keyboard Type: Mechanical keyboards offer tactile feedback and durability.
  • Switches: Different switches (e.g., linear, tactile, clicky) suit different preferences.
  • Layout: Ergonomic layouts reduce strain during extended periods.
  • Keycap Material: Affects feel and sound of keystrokes.

Enhancing Typing Efficiency

Practicing touch typing, customizing key mappings, and maintaining proper hand posture can improve speed and reduce fatigue. Investing in quality peripherals tailored to your workflow can make a noticeable difference in overall productivity.

Integrating Sound Profile and Typing Experience

Combining an optimized sound environment with a comfortable typing setup creates a harmonious workspace. For example, using a mechanical keyboard with soft actuation and playing ambient sounds can foster focus and reduce distractions. Regularly assessing and adjusting both elements ensures sustained productivity.

Conclusion

Understanding the interplay between sound profile and typing experience is essential for developers aiming to improve their workflow. Tailoring these aspects to individual preferences can lead to more focused, efficient, and enjoyable coding sessions. Experimentation and continuous adjustment are key to finding the perfect environment for your coding needs.